UV DTF vs UV Flatbed Printer: Which One to Make Crystal Labels?

Crystal labels have become one of the most popular personalized customization products in the printing industry, widely used on mugs, glass bottles, metal crafts, gift boxes, acrylic decorations and various curved or irregular items. When it comes to mass-producing high-gloss, waterproof, and scratch-resistant crystal stickers, most business owners face a core choice: roll-to-roll UV DTF printer or traditional UV flatbed printer. Both devices adopt UV ink curing technology and support CMYK, white ink and varnish printing, but they differ greatly in working principle, production efficiency, operation difficulty and application scenarios. Choosing the right machine directly determines your production cost, output capacity and product competitiveness.

  1. Core Working Principle & Workflow Difference

The biggest gap between the two machines lies in their printing logic and production process, which is the key factor affecting crystal label making efficiency. The roll-to-roll UV DTF printer is a professional integrated device specially designed for crystal label production. It uses dedicated UV DTF AB film as the printing medium. The whole workflow is fully automated: the machine prints patterns on the A-film, cures UV ink instantly through built-in LED UV lamps, and completes automatic B-film lamination in one continuous process. There is no need for manual lamination, drying or extra post-processing. After printing, the finished crystal labels can be directly cut and cold-transferred to any target surface without heating, which greatly simplifies the production steps.

In contrast, the UV flatbed printer is a universal direct printing device for flat materials. It can also produce crystal labels by printing on DTF film, but the whole process is semi-automatic and cumbersome. Users need to manually place the film on the vacuum platform for printing, take out the printed film manually after UV curing, and complete lamination with an independent laminating machine. The split workflow leads to discontinuous production, requiring more manual intervention and resulting in lower overall efficiency. Different from UV DTF printers, flatbed printers are not professionally optimized for roll film materials, so film feeding and lamination consistency cannot be guaranteed.

  1. Production Efficiency & Mass Production Capacity

For crystal label batch production, UV DTF roll printer has an absolute advantage in efficiency. It supports continuous roll-to-roll printing with no repeated material placement, realizing uninterrupted mass production. The automatic one-step print-and-laminate function saves at least 50% of labor time, making it perfectly suitable for large orders and daily stable mass production. The 60cm wide-format UV DTF printer can produce various sizes of crystal stickers in batches with uniform product quality and stable yield.

UV flatbed printers are limited by the fixed platform size and manual operation. Each batch of film needs precise positioning and placement, and the intermittent working mode greatly restricts output. It is competent for small-batch, sample-making and sporadic custom orders, but cannot meet high-volume production demands. Frequent manual operation also easily causes inconsistent lamination, offset patterns and defective products, increasing material waste and production costs.

  1. Product Quality & Application Compatibility

Both machines can produce high-quality crystal labels with vivid colors, high gloss and 3D embossed effects by adding varnish. However, UV DTF printers deliver more stable and delicate finished products. The integrated printing and lamination process ensures tight film fitting, no bubbles, no wrinkles and smooth edges. The finished crystal labels feature strong adhesion, excellent waterproof and scratch resistance, and can be perfectly applied to flat, curved, concave and convex surfaces, covering almost all daily customization scenarios.

Crystal labels made by UV flatbed printers rely on manual lamination, which is prone to bubbles, warping and uneven fitting. In addition, flatbed printers are mainly designed for direct printing on rigid materials such as acrylic, wood and metal. Their parameter settings and mechanical structure are not specialized for DTF film printing, so the color saturation and adhesive durability of finished crystal labels are slightly inferior to those of professional UV DTF products.

  1. Operation Difficulty & Business Orientation

UV DTF roll printer is a professional crystal label production equipment with simple and standardized operation. After setting fixed printing parameters, workers can operate it with simple training, realizing assembly-line production. It is highly suitable for specialized crystal label factories, customization studios and merchants focusing on sticker and packaging customization.

UV flatbed printers are multi-functional universal printing equipment. In addition to making crystal labels, it can directly print on various flat materials. It is more suitable for businesses with diversified printing needs, such as custom phone cases, signboards, crafts and gifts. But for single crystal label production, its multi-functional design becomes a disadvantage with redundant operations and low professional efficiency.

Conclusion

If your core business is mass production and customized sales of crystal labels, the roll-to-roll UV DTF printer is the best choice. It features high efficiency, full automation, stable quality and lower comprehensive labor cost, perfectly matching the professional production of crystal stickers. If you need a multi-purpose machine for diversified flat material printing and only make crystal labels occasionally, the UV flatbed printer is more cost-effective and versatile.
